Need help with animating an appearance of a hose

Somebody, please help me! I need your advice. How can I make this hose, which is in png format, to be animated in a way that it would appear from his lower end to upper end, repeating the shape? Thanks a lot for your replies!Screen Shot 2017-03-07 at 2.07.14 AM.png

1. Create a mask for the hose and change the mask as needed to show more of the hose.

2. Segment the hose into a number of pieces as separate pngs. Add a segment as needed to show show the hose growing in length.

3. Draw individual images of the hose at different lengths to show it growing in length and have the hose move horizontally and vertically.
